Michael Jordan’s journey from basketball legend to billionaire is a testament to his unparalleled talent, relentless work ethic, and astute business acumen. As one of the most iconic figures in sports history, Jordan’s rise to financial success has been nothing short of extraordinary.
Jordan’s ascent began on the basketball court, where he achieved unparalleled success as a six-time NBA champion and five-time MVP. His dominance on the court not only solidified his status as one of the greatest basketball players of all time but also laid the foundation for his transition into the world of business and entrepreneurship.
Throughout his career, Jordan capitalized on his fame and brand to forge lucrative endorsement deals with leading companies such as Nike, Gatorade, and Hanes. His partnership with Nike resulted in the creation of the Air Jordan brand, which continues to be one of the most successful and iconic athletic shoe lines in history.
Beyond endorsements, Jordan’s business ventures include ownership stakes in the Charlotte Hornets NBA franchise and lucrative investments in real estate and other ventures. His keen eye for opportunities and strategic decision-making have propelled him to unprecedented financial success, with Forbes estimating his net worth at over a billion dollars.
